## Service Account: dedupe-runner

The customer record deduplication job runs nightly under the `dedupe-runner` service account. It reads from the Ledgerbird customer store, merges duplicates by match score, and writes results to the reconciliation table. Contractors should test against the sandbox tenant only. To authenticate against the internal merge service, use the following key:

API key for bageg-kajef: vxb2-ss

- [ ] Confirm the Ledgerloom inventory reconciliation job completes against the staging warehouse before tagging. Plugin authors should verify their adapters handle the new `quantity_delta` field, which is now required. Mismatched counts will fail the job rather than warn. Record the reconciliation run against the trace token that follows.

session token of kahog-bahif = htk9_f63daec35

# Scribblecanvas Environments

Quick notes for the eng sync: undo/redo in the Scribblecanvas diagram editor is backed by the history service, which runs separately in dev, staging, and prod. Dev keeps only 50 history steps; prod keeps 500 and snapshots to cold storage hourly. If redo feels broken, it's almost always a snapshot lag issue. Prod currently runs with the following configuration.

deployment values, kagef-kagap:
[sorvan]
port = 3306
region = west-4
host = sorvan.zarqeldyn.internal
team = norael
timeout_ms = 1000
retries = 3

## Scheduler rework: moisture-gated watering

Replaces the fixed-interval loop in Leafwise with a moisture-gated scheduler. Watering now only fires when probe readings drop below threshold and the quiet-hours window is clear. Removes the hardcoded 6h cycle; everything is config-driven now. Migration is automatic on deploy — old schedules are dropped. If zones stop watering, check probe calibration before touching constants. Defaults chosen from the Mossvale greenhouse trials are below.

tuning table, yagef-bawip:
THRESHOLDS = {
    "frador": 880,
    "weneth": 97,
    "fraok": 850,
    "olieth": 616,
    "praion": 5,
}